Saisha is a girl’s name of Hindi origin, meaning “Saisha is a modern Indian name, often interpreted to mean 'with great desire and wish'. It can also be associated with truth and life.”. It currently ranks #3104 in the US, and peaked in popularity in 2020.
What Saisha Means
“Saisha is a modern Indian name, often interpreted to mean 'with great desire and wish'. It can also be associated with truth and life.”

Saisha is a contemporary name of Hindi origin, often interpreted as 'with great desire and wish,' but also carrying connotations of truth and life. Its modern creation speaks to a fresh aspiration for names that hold deep personal meaning, blending cultural roots with a forward-looking spirit.
